What We Need
12 Cisco Catalyst 3560 Data CommunicationSwitches
Cost $3,774 ea. Total $45,288
![Page 4: Technology Purchase Proposal](https://reader035.fdocuments.in/reader035/viewer/2022081520/56814dba550346895dbb0ef7/html5/thumbnails/4.jpg)
What Does a Switch Do?
Backbone of every network Allows computers to communicate to each
other Organizes computer resources into Local
Area Networks (LANS)
![Page 5: Technology Purchase Proposal](https://reader035.fdocuments.in/reader035/viewer/2022081520/56814dba550346895dbb0ef7/html5/thumbnails/5.jpg)
Why We Need It
The Cisco and Microsoft certification courses Course fill rate of 100% Serve over 150 students per semester
Current switches don’t support latest technologies Remote management Virtual LANs (VLANs) Layer 3 Switching
routes LAN traffic to remote networks

How We’re Going to Pay For It 2009 – 2010 Perkins Grant
MSJC received $511,494 for CTE Programs Federal funding that must be spent Distributed among 17 programs
![Page 9: Technology Purchase Proposal](https://reader035.fdocuments.in/reader035/viewer/2022081520/56814dba550346895dbb0ef7/html5/thumbnails/9.jpg)
Enrollments - Fall 2009
1. Nursing 2,536 FTEs (18.4%)2. Business 1,891 FTEs (13.7%)3. CIS 1,840 FTEs (13.3%)4. Other 14 programs 7,492 FTEs (54.4%)
![Page 10: Technology Purchase Proposal](https://reader035.fdocuments.in/reader035/viewer/2022081520/56814dba550346895dbb0ef7/html5/thumbnails/10.jpg)
Distribution History (2008 -
2009)1. Audio/Video $48,702 (9.5%)2. Business $33,763 (6.6%)3. Auto $23, 115 (4.5%)4. Nursing $22,345 (4.4%)5. CIS $11,850 (2.3%)6. Other 12 programs $214,719 (42%)7. Cross All $157,000 (31%)
![Page 11: Technology Purchase Proposal](https://reader035.fdocuments.in/reader035/viewer/2022081520/56814dba550346895dbb0ef7/html5/thumbnails/11.jpg)
Summary
100% fill rate for CIS Cisco and Microsoft certification programs
CIS generates 13.3% of CTE FTEs CIS received only 2.3% of Perkins funds
(2008 - 2009)
Students need to learn new technologies to be competitive in the Information Technology (IT) job market
